The Diesel Low Speed Vehicle Market is an important segment of the global utility vehicle industry, driven by demand for cost-efficient mobility solutions in restricted-speed environments. Diesel low speed vehicles typically operate at speeds below 40 km/h and are widely used in campuses, resorts, golf facilities, industrial zones, and municipal services. More than 3.2 million low speed vehicles were operating globally in controlled environments during 2024, with diesel-powered units accounting for nearly 38% of total operational fleets in industrial facilities. The Diesel Low Speed Vehicle Market Report indicates that these vehicles are preferred for heavy-duty applications due to diesel engines providing torque outputs ranging between 80 Nm and 220 Nm in compact engines below 1.2 liters. In industrial logistics zones covering more than 12,000 large warehouses globally, diesel-powered low speed transport vehicles handle payloads ranging from 500 kg to 1500 kg.
Diesel Low Speed Vehicle Market Analysis highlights that municipal authorities deploy these vehicles for sanitation services and internal transport in urban parks and government campuses. Over 22,000 public parks globally use utility low speed vehicles, with diesel-powered variants accounting for nearly 41% of maintenance fleets. The Diesel Low Speed Vehicle Market Research Report also identifies increasing adoption in tourism and recreational transport. More than 15,000 tourist attractions worldwide use sightseeing vehicles with seating capacities ranging from 6 passengers to 20 passengers. Diesel engines provide extended operational ranges of up to 350 km per fuel cycle, supporting long operating hours exceeding 10 hours per day in commercial applications.

Diesel Low Speed Vehicle Market Dynamics
DRIVER
"Rising demand for industrial mobility and logistics transportation."
Industrial campuses covering areas exceeding 1 square kilometer frequently deploy internal transport fleets consisting of 10 to 50 vehicles. More than 24,000 industrial logistics facilities globally rely on internal mobility systems for transporting equipment and personnel. Diesel low speed vehicles offer load capacities between 500 kg and 1500 kg while maintaining operating speeds below 40 km/h. Approximately 36% of industrial warehouses use diesel-powered transport vehicles due to their ability to operate continuously for 10 hours or more without recharging requirements. Maintenance costs for diesel engines remain nearly 25% lower in heavy-duty usage environments compared with electric vehicles operating under continuous load conditions exceeding 800 kg.
RESTRAINT
"Environmental emission regulations affecting diesel vehicle adoption."
Government regulations targeting diesel emissions have increased regulatory pressure across several countries. Approximately 27 European countries have implemented emission monitoring standards for small diesel engines below 1.5 liters. Urban environmental policies have restricted diesel vehicle usage in nearly 35 large cities worldwide. These regulations influence fleet replacement strategies in tourism parks and municipal facilities. Diesel engine particulate emissions remain approximately 22% higher compared with electric mobility alternatives. Additionally, regulatory compliance costs for emission control technologies increased manufacturing expenses by nearly 18% across several vehicle manufacturers producing diesel utility vehicles.
OPPORTUNITY
"Expansion of tourism infrastructure and recreational transportation."
Global tourism destinations exceeded 1.3 billion international travelers annually before infrastructure expansions across major tourist regions. More than 420 large theme parks and wildlife reserves operate internal transport fleets for visitors traveling distances above 3 kilometers within facilities. Sightseeing diesel low speed vehicles typically transport 8 to 20 passengers per trip. Tourism operators deploying fleets of 15 vehicles can transport more than 2,000 visitors daily across internal routes. Tourist destinations in Asia alone added more than 120 new large recreational parks between 2021 and 2024, creating strong demand for low speed mobility solutions capable of operating continuously for more than 8 hours daily.
CHALLENGE
"Increasing shift toward electric low speed vehicles."
Electric mobility adoption in controlled vehicle environments increased significantly over the past decade. Approximately 48% of newly purchased low speed vehicles across North America and Europe now use electric drivetrains. Electric vehicles operating within golf courses and resorts can travel 70 km on a single battery cycle. Charging infrastructure expansion across more than 18,000 commercial facilities has reduced operational barriers. Electric utility vehicles produce nearly 100% zero tailpipe emissions while diesel alternatives produce particulate matter emissions averaging 0.03 grams per kilometer. These environmental advantages create strong competitive pressure for diesel vehicle manufacturers within regulated urban environments.

BY TYPE
Small and Medium Car: Small and medium diesel low speed vehicles typically accommodate 2 to 6 passengers and operate within controlled mobility environments such as industrial facilities, resorts, and campus transportation systems. These vehicles generally use diesel engines between 400 cc and 900 cc generating torque outputs ranging from 80 Nm to 150 Nm. Approximately 58% of diesel low speed vehicle fleets globally fall within this category due to their compact design and maneuverability in restricted operational spaces. Payload capacities for these vehicles usually range between 400 kg and 900 kg, supporting maintenance operations, facility transport, and light cargo movement across campuses exceeding 2 square kilometers.
Large Car: Large diesel low speed vehicles are primarily used in tourism transportation, municipal services, and heavy-duty industrial operations. These vehicles commonly provide seating capacities between 8 passengers and 20 passengers while operating with diesel engines exceeding 1 liter displacement. Approximately 42% of sightseeing transport fleets worldwide utilize diesel-powered vehicles due to their ability to maintain continuous operation for more than 10 hours daily. Payload capacities often exceed 1200 kg, supporting municipal sanitation tasks, waste transport, and equipment movement across large infrastructure facilities including airports and industrial parks covering more than 5 square kilometers.
BY APPLICATION
Personal Use: Personal diesel low speed vehicles are used in gated residential communities, private estates, and rural properties where transportation distances often exceed 1 kilometer within private areas. Approximately 14% of global low speed vehicle ownership occurs within residential communities exceeding 200 housing units. Diesel variants are preferred in rural regions where vehicles frequently carry loads exceeding 300 kg for maintenance tasks. These vehicles generally operate at speeds between 20 km/h and 35 km/h and offer operational ranges above 250 km on a single fuel tank.
Public Utilities: Public utilities represent one of the largest application segments in the Diesel Low Speed Vehicle Market Share. Municipal governments operate more than 40,000 utility low speed vehicles for park maintenance, sanitation operations, and internal facility transport. Diesel engines support continuous operation exceeding 10 hours daily while carrying equipment loads between 600 kg and 1400 kg. Approximately 37% of municipal fleet vehicles used in park services rely on diesel-powered mobility due to durability and torque performance.
Golf Cart: Golf course maintenance and operations represent a significant segment of the Diesel Low Speed Vehicle Market Size. Globally, more than 38,000 golf courses operate maintenance vehicles for landscaping equipment transport and course inspection. Diesel-powered golf utility vehicles typically carry loads between 500 kg and 800 kg including turf equipment and irrigation supplies. Nearly 34% of large golf resorts operate diesel-powered maintenance vehicles due to longer operational cycles exceeding 9 hours daily.
Sightseeing Cars: Sightseeing vehicles represent a major tourism transportation segment in the Diesel Low Speed Vehicle Market Outlook. Tourist parks, wildlife reserves, and theme parks operate fleets ranging from 5 vehicles to 40 vehicles depending on visitor volume. Diesel sightseeing vehicles often accommodate 12 to 20 passengers and operate along routes ranging between 2 km and 8 km within tourist attractions. Approximately 29% of large tourism parks globally rely on diesel-powered sightseeing vehicles due to long-range operation exceeding 300 km per fuel cycle.
Other: Other applications include airport ground transport, warehouse logistics vehicles, and agricultural estate mobility systems. Large logistics warehouses covering areas above 500,000 square feet frequently deploy fleets of 10 to 30 internal transport vehicles. Diesel engines provide torque outputs exceeding 180 Nm allowing vehicles to carry loads above 1000 kg. Approximately 18% of airport internal transport vehicles operate under low-speed diesel mobility systems supporting maintenance and equipment movement across terminals.
